Travelodge Chesterfield

Travelodge Chesterfield Address: A61 Brimington Road North, Chesterfield, United Kingdom

Minimum price found for Travelodge Chesterfield was: 46 GBP

Click here to get more information, photos & guest ratings for Travelodge Chesterfield